AI Đang Làm Giảm Số Lượng Công Việc Của Lập Trình Viên Junior. Đây Là Kế Hoạch Dành Cho Bạn.

Các tin tuyển dụng lập trình viên junior đã giảm 67% trong giai đoạn từ 2022 đến 2026. Trong ngành IT, các vị trí junior hiện chỉ chiếm 7% số lượng nhân viên mới. Đây là một sự thay đổi cực kỳ lớn.

Các công cụ AI như ChatGPT và GitHub Copilot hiện đang đảm nhận những công việc mà trước đây các lập trình viên junior thường làm. Chúng viết mã boilerplate. Chúng xây dựng các CRUD endpoint cơ bản. Chúng sửa các lỗi đơn giản.

Nếu bạn chỉ tập trung vào việc thực thi (execution), bạn đang gặp rủi ro. Thực thi chỉ đơn thuần là viết code và sửa lỗi. AI làm việc này nhanh hơn và tốt hơn.

Vậy, bạn nên làm gì? Bạn phải chuyển trọng tâm từ việc thực thi sang việc tạo ra giá trị.

Đây là lộ trình để bạn không bị tụt hậu:

  • Học cách kiểm chứng mã nguồn do AI tạo ra. 63% lập trình viên cho biết việc gỡ lỗi (debugging) mã AI tốn nhiều thời gian hơn cả việc tự viết. Kỹ năng thực sự nằm ở việc tìm ra các sai sót của AI.
  • Vượt ra khỏi các bài hướng dẫn (tutorials). Hãy xây dựng các dự án thực tế. Dữ liệu cho thấy 78% sinh viên tốt nghiệp có portfolio GitHub mạnh mẽ hoặc đã qua thực tập sẽ tìm được việc làm nhanh chóng.
  • Làm chủ Thiết kế Hệ thống (System Design). Đừng chỉ hỏi cách viết code. Hãy bắt đầu hỏi xem nên xây dựng cái gì và tại sao. Hãy hiểu về kiến trúc và logic nghiệp vụ (business logic).
  • Trở nên thành thạo AI. Các kỹ năng AI xuất hiện trong 42% mô tả công việc phần mềm. Những người có kỹ năng AI tìm được việc làm nhanh hơn 2,3 lần.
  • Chọn một lĩnh vực chuyên biệt. Các lập trình viên MERN stack phổ thông rất dễ bị thay thế. Các chuyên gia trong lĩnh vực Fintech, Telecom hoặc AI thì không.
  • Hướng tới công việc từ xa (remote). Mức lương junior tại địa phương thường thấp hơn. Các vị trí remote quốc tế mang lại mức thu nhập cao hơn đáng kể cho cùng một kỹ năng.

Mục tiêu không phải là chống lại AI. Mục tiêu là sử dụng AI để làm được nhiều việc hơn.

AI có thể tạo ra mã nguồn, nhưng nó không thể tạo ra kinh nghiệm. Kinh nghiệm đến từ việc giải quyết các vấn đề thực tế và đưa ra những quyết định khó khăn.

Các công ty vẫn đang tuyển dụng. Họ chỉ muốn những lập trình viên junior có thể sử dụng các công cụ AI ngay từ ngày đầu tiên. Đừng đợi đến khi đi làm mới học. Hãy học các công cụ đó ngay bây giờ.

Nguồn: https://dev.to/jamilxt/ai-juniyr-ddebhelpaarder-caakri-kmaacche-baanlaadesher-phreshaarder-kii-krte-hbe-1dp